Cable Tray Bend | Information by Electrical Professionals for

It is possible to buy bends of different radius for the same width of tray. For example for the same 6” width of tray: bends are available in radius of 12”, 24”, 36”, and 48”.

What is Cable Bending Radius? – Definition & Calculation

The cable bending radius is the smallest radius that a cable can be bent around without damaging it. The greater the material''s flexibility, the smaller the bending radius.
